EPS Foam: High-Efficiency Structural Insulation and Precision Protective Packaging

In the global landscape of material science, EPS foam (Expanded Polystyrene) remains one of the most versatile and cost-effective cellular polymers ever engineered. Comprised of 98% air and only 2% solid polystyrene, EPS is a closed-cell, rigid foam that offers a unique combination of extreme lightness, high compressive strength, and exceptional thermal insulation properties. Whether it is used as the “thermal envelope” for a LEED-certified building, the protective “shroud” for high-value electronics, or the structural core for lightweight civil engineering projects (Geofoam), EPS provides an unrivaled performance-to-cost ratio.

The Material Science of Expanded Polystyrene

The performance of EPS is dictated by its “fused-bead” structure. This unique architecture provides:

  1. Constant Thermal Resistance (R-Value): Unlike some chemical-blown foams that “off-gas” and lose their insulation value over time, the R-value of EPS remains permanent. The air trapped within the closed cells provides a stable thermal barrier that does not degrade.

  2. High Compressive Strength: EPS is an “engineered” material. By increasing the density of the bead fusion, we can create EPS boards capable of supporting heavy concrete slabs, bridge abutments, and industrial flooring.

  3. Moisture Resistance and Breathability: While EPS is highly resistant to liquid water absorption, it maintains a level of vapor permeability. This allows structures to “breathe,” reducing the risk of interstitial condensation and mold growth in building envelopes.

Key Performance Advantages for Industrial OEMs and Contractors

Why do global construction firms, cold-chain logistics providers, and appliance manufacturers specify our EPS technical foams?

  • Exceptional Shock Absorption: The cellular structure of EPS acts as a kinetic energy dissipator. During a drop or impact, the individual beads deform slightly to absorb the energy, protecting the delicate contents inside the packaging.

  • 100% Recyclability: Modern EPS is a circular material. We facilitate the collection and densification of EPS waste, which can be melted down and pelletized into new polystyrene products, helping our B2B partners meet their Corporate Social Responsibility (CSR) goals.

  • Easy Fabrication and On-Site Modification: EPS is incredibly easy to work with. It can be cut with standard saws or hot-wire tools on a construction site or in a factory, allowing for rapid adjustments without specialized machinery.

  • Chemical Neutrality: EPS is chemically inert and pH neutral. It does not support the growth of bacteria, fungi, or pests, making it a safe choice for food-contact packaging and medical shipping containers.

High-Stakes Industrial Applications

Our EPS foam portfolio serves as a vital component in several high-performance sectors:

1. Building and Construction Insulation

From External Thermal Insulation Composite Systems (ETICS) to Under-Slab insulation, EPS boards are the primary choice for reducing the carbon footprint of modern buildings. They provide a continuous thermal bridge-free layer that significantly lowers HVAC energy consumption.

2. Cold-Chain Logistics and Food Safety

EPS is the global standard for temperature-sensitive shipping. Our EPS coolers and shippers keep seafood, pharmaceuticals, and lab samples at a stable temperature for 48–72 hours, ensuring the integrity of the cold chain.

3. Civil Engineering and “Geofoam”

In large-scale infrastructure projects, high-density EPS blocks (Geofoam) are used as lightweight fill material. This reduces the vertical load on underlying soft soils and prevents the lateral pressure typically caused by traditional soil or stone fill.

4. Custom Creative and Display Modeling

Due to its rigidity and ease of coating, EPS is the preferred material for large-scale 3D displays, theatrical sets, and architectural prototypes. It can be easily sanded, painted, or coated with polyurea for a durable, high-end finish.

 “Styrofoam” is actually a trademarked brand of XPS (Extruded Polystyrene), which is usually blue or pink. EPS (Expanded Polystyrene) is the white, “beaded” foam commonly seen in coffee cups and shipping blocks. EPS is generally more breathable and cost-effective than XPS while offering similar insulation values.

 EPS is a closed-cell foam, so it is highly resistant to water. While a very small amount of moisture can be trapped in the tiny gaps between the beads if submerged for a long time, the beads themselves do not absorb water. This ensures that the R-value remains high even in humid conditions.

 Yes, when managed correctly. EPS is 100% recyclable. Additionally, the amount of energy saved by using EPS as building insulation over its 50-year lifespan is up to 200 times greater than the energy required to manufacture the foam in the first place.

 Absolutely. We manufacture Flame-Retardant (FR) grades of EPS that contain specialized additives. These grades are designed to self-extinguish once the source of the flame is removed and meet international building safety standards.

 Density is typically determined by the “Load” or “Insulation” requirement. For basic packaging, 15–20 kg/m³ is standard. For floor insulation or heavy-duty packaging, 30 kg/m³ or higher is recommended to ensure the foam doesn’t compress under weight.
